A HORRIBLE CRIME.

SERVANT GIRL MURDERED. , Sydney, Dec. 18. A mysterious tragedy occurred at Armidale. A servant at the Central Hotel was Awakened early this morning by a gurgling sound, and looking across at the bed a waitress named Hannah Kelly was occupying, she saw a man bending over Kelly, using a knife. The man rushed to the window and escaped. Kelly was dead, her throat being cut from ear to ear. A man has been arrested on suspicion. '
